What is a National NGO?

A National NGO (Non-Governmental Organization) is a non-profit organization that works within a single country to improve social, economic, or environmental conditions. These organizations focus on addressing issues that directly impact people at the local or national level, such as education, healthcare, poverty, and disaster relief.

Unlike international NGOs that operate across multiple countries, national NGOs are deeply connected to their own nation’s challenges and communities. They understand local needs better and often work closely with government bodies, volunteers, and donors to create meaningful change.

Key Characteristics of a National NGO

  • Operates within one country
  • Registered under national laws and regulations
  • Focuses on local or nationwide issues
  • Supported through donations, grants, or partnerships
  • Works closely with communities to create real impact

National NGO vs International NGO

The main difference lies in their scope of work:

  • National NGOs operate within one country and focus on domestic issues
  • International NGOs work across borders and address global challenges

Difference Between NGO Websites and NGO Directory Websites

An NGO website is designed for a single organization to showcase its mission, social initiatives, success stories, donation campaigns, and volunteer opportunities. Its main purpose is to build trust, spread awareness, and encourage people to support the organization through donations or participation.

On the other hand, an NGO directory website lists information about multiple NGOs in one place. These platforms help users search, compare, and discover NGOs based on categories, causes, or locations. Their primary focus is providing information and improving NGO visibility rather than representing one specific organization.
